Description

一种金属清洗剂
技术领域
本发明涉及一种金属清洗剂。
背景技术
机械零件在加工过程中使用了大量的冷却液或润滑液,这些液体含有油性物质,在零件的表面会有一定量的残留,对零件的电镀或涂层处理产生一定的影响,有的在装配前也必须清洗去除。
发明内容
为了解决现有技术中存在的问题,本发明提供了一种金属清洗剂。
本发明提供一种金属清洗剂,所述金属清洗剂由以下质量份数的各组分组成:苹果酸5-8份、酒石酸4-6份、硬脂酸1-1.5份、三聚磷酸钠0.2-0.4份、三乙醇胺0.6-0.8份、苯并三氮唑1.2-1.6份、硫酸钾0.2-0.4份、乙二胺四乙酸钠0.4-0.6份、硅酸钠0.1-0.3份、水65-70份。
优选地,所述金属清洗剂由以下质量份数的各组分组成:苹果酸6份、酒石酸5份、硬脂酸1.2份、三聚磷酸钠0.3份、三乙醇胺0.7份、苯并三氮唑1.4份、硫酸钾0.3份、乙二胺四乙酸钠0.5份、硅酸钠0.2份、水68份。
本发明还提供上述金属清洗剂的制备方法,是将配方量的各组分混合,搅拌均匀即得。
本发明的金属清洗剂对金属无损害;用法简单,在常温下即可使用,去污力强,能够去除在加工过程中机械零件表面产生的残留物质。
具体实施方式
以下的实施例便于更好地理解本发明,但并不限定本发明。下述实施例中的实验方法,如无特殊说明,均为常规方法。
实施例1
本发明的金属清洗剂的配方如下:
苹果酸6kg、酒石酸5kg、硬脂酸1.2kg、三聚磷酸钠0.3kg、三乙醇胺0.7kg、苯并三氮唑1.4kg、硫酸钾0.3kg、乙二胺四乙酸钠0.5kg、硅酸钠0.2kg、水68kg。
本发明的金属清洗剂的制备方法如下:
将苹果酸6kg、酒石酸5kg、硬脂酸1.2kg、三聚磷酸钠0.3kg、三乙醇胺0.7kg、苯并三氮唑1.4kg、硫酸钾0.3kg、乙二胺四乙酸钠0.5kg、硅酸钠0.2kg、水68kg混合,搅拌均匀即得。
实施例2
本发明的金属清洗剂的配方如下:
苹果酸5kg、酒石酸4kg、硬脂酸1.5kg、三聚磷酸钠0.2kg、三乙醇胺0.8kg、苯并三氮唑1.2kg、硫酸钾0.4kg、乙二胺四乙酸钠0.4kg、硅酸钠0.3kg、水65kg。
本实施例的金属清洗剂的制备方法与实施例1相同。
实施例3
本发明的金属清洗剂的配方如下:
苹果酸8kg、酒石酸6kg、硬脂酸1kg、三聚磷酸钠0.4kg、三乙醇胺0.6kg、苯并三氮唑1.6kg、硫酸钾0.2kg、乙二胺四乙酸钠0.6kg、硅酸钠0.1kg、水70kg。
本实施例的金属清洗剂的制备方法与实施例1相同。
实施例4
本发明的金属清洗剂的配方如下:
苹果酸7kg、酒石酸6kg、硬脂酸1.3kg、三聚磷酸钠0.4kg、三乙醇胺0.6kg、苯并三氮唑1.5kg、硫酸钾0.3kg、乙二胺四乙酸钠0.6kg、硅酸钠0.2kg、水69kg。
本实施例的金属清洗剂的制备方法与实施例1相同。
